Rig Nema Lightsaber | Lightsaber Profile

The Rig Nema lightsaber is a single-bladed green lightsaber wielded by Jedi doctor Rig Nema in Star Wars Canon. Rig Nema is a Clone Wars era humanoid female Jedi Consular. A clan saber, the Rig Nema lightsaber features a somewhat generic design.

Rig Nema lightsaber in Star Wars Canon

The Rig Nema lightsaber is comprised of a cylindrical hilt. The Jedi lightsaber, which is mostly metallic silver in color, emits a green blade.

Rig Nema is a Clone Wars era Jedi and doctor. A Consular Jedi, Nema serves as a doctor at the Jedi Temple on Coruscant. As a Consular Jedi dedicated to learning and practicing medicine, Nema does not specialize in lightsaber combat and rarely wields a lightsaber.

She oversees the treatment of Jedi Grand Master Yoda after he claims to start hearing the voice of deceased Jedi Master Qui-Gon Jinn. After multiple examinations, Nema finds Yoda in good health, but expresses concern about Yoda’s spiritual state. She recommends that Yoda rest. Yoda defies the doctor’s advise and, with the help of Anakin Skywalker, flees the Jedi Temple.

Behind the Scenes

The Rig Nema lightsaber first appears “Voices” (2014) an episode of the animated series Star Wars: The Clone Wars. The Rig Nema lightsaber is designed by combining two existing lightsabers from The Clone Wars animated series. The top section of the hilt is from the Barris Offee lightsaber and the bottom section is from the Ki-Adi-Mundi lightsaber.
